When unittest discover processes skills/binary-analysis/tests/ before
tests/, the integration package gets cached in sys.modules from the
first discover call. Later discover calls reuse the cached package
which doesn't contain the expected test modules, causing spurious
ModuleNotFoundError failures.

Fix: snapshot and restore sys.modules between discover iterations.

#!/usr/bin/env python3
"""Validate runnable repository artifacts selected from the Git index."""
import argparse
import json
import subprocess
import sys
import unittest
from pathlib import Path
ROOT = Path(__file__).resolve().parent.parent
def tracked_files() -> list[Path]:
result = subprocess.run(
["git", "ls-files", "-z"],
cwd=ROOT,
check=True,
capture_output=True,
)
return [ROOT / name for name in result.stdout.decode().split("\0") if name]
def is_shell_script(path: Path) -> bool:
if path.suffix in {".sh", ".bash"}:
return True
try:
first_line = path.open("rb").readline().decode("utf-8", "replace")
except OSError:
return False
return first_line.startswith("#!") and any(
shell in first_line for shell in ("/sh", "/bash", "env sh", "env bash")
)
def test_directories(files: list[Path]) -> list[Path]:
directories = set()
for path in files:
for parent in path.parents:
if parent.name == "tests":
directories.add(parent)
break
if parent == ROOT:
break
return sorted(directories)
def run_checks(files: list[Path]) -> list[str]:
errors = []
for path in files:
relative = path.relative_to(ROOT)
if path.suffix == ".py":
try:
compile(path.read_bytes(), str(relative), "exec")
except (OSError, SyntaxError) as error:
errors.append(f"python {relative}: {error}")
elif path.suffix == ".json":
try:
json.loads(path.read_text(encoding="utf-8"))
except (OSError, json.JSONDecodeError) as error:
errors.append(f"json {relative}: {error}")
if is_shell_script(path):
result = subprocess.run(
["bash", "-n", str(path)], cwd=ROOT, text=True, capture_output=True
)
if result.returncode:
errors.append(f"bash -n {relative}: {result.stderr.strip()}")
for directory in test_directories(files):
relative = directory.relative_to(ROOT)
before = set(sys.modules)
result = unittest.TextTestRunner(verbosity=0).run(
unittest.defaultTestLoader.discover(str(directory), top_level_dir=str(directory))
)
for mod in list(sys.modules):
if mod not in before:
del sys.modules[mod]
if not result.wasSuccessful():
errors.append(
f"unittest discover {relative}: "
f"{len(result.failures)} failures, {len(result.errors)} errors"
)
return errors
def self_check() -> None:
files = [ROOT / "example/tests/test_example.py", ROOT / "elsewhere/file.py"]
assert test_directories(files) == [ROOT / "example/tests"]
assert is_shell_script(ROOT / "scripts/check-artifacts.py") is False
def main() -> int:
parser = argparse.ArgumentParser()
parser.add_argument("--self-check", action="store_true")
args = parser.parse_args()
if args.self_check:
self_check()
return 0
errors = run_checks(tracked_files())
for error in errors:
print(error, file=sys.stderr)
return 1 if errors else 0
if __name__ == "__main__":
sys.exit(main())
